Programme revenue through the Calverton reseller network reached 3.1 million, up 9% on plan. Margin held at 34% despite rebate escalation in the Norbreck tier. Two underperforming partners exited; four new partners onboarded in the Ellisvale region. Channel inventory is within target. Risks: rebate creep, partner concentration in the top tier. Actions: tighten rebate caps, finalise tier restructure by quarter end. Heads of department should review figures before sign-off. The confidential planning note follows below.

management briefing: Only 33 of the 205 pilot accounts renewed Kasath, so a churn review is set for October 17. Weniusek Logistics is in early talks to buy Holethax Freight for about $345.6 million.

### Step 4: Enable rate limiting on Gatehouse

Before flipping traffic, enable the new token-bucket limiter on the Gatehouse gateway. Legacy fixed-window rules are ignored once the limiter flag is set, so remove them first to avoid confusion in audits. Roll out to the canary pool, watch 429 rates for 15 minutes, then proceed. Apply the following configuration values to each gateway node.

config for bawef-tajof:
RALMIR_PIN=7092
RALMIR_METRICS_HOST=metrics.ralmir.paliqcorp.corp
RALMIR_LOG_LEVEL=error
RALMIR_TENANT=tamix

## Deploybeak Environments

Deploybeak is our chat bot that posts deploy status into team channels. It runs in three environments: dev (local docker), staging (shared cluster, posts to a sandbox channel only), and prod (posts to real team channels). As a new contractor, work exclusively in dev and staging; prod changes go through Anika's review. Each environment has its own bot token scope, channel allowlist, and polling interval, so never copy settings across environments. The staging environment currently uses the following configuration.

settings of fahof-kahog:
[silmir]
team = briath
access_code = ac_d0ec06
owner = tamix.sorion
host = silmir.merlaqcloud.example
port = 5672
peer = fraeth.qirvanforge.corp
salt = 30070d31
pin = 9811